
On June 2024, we were pleased to welcome the artist Layla Metssitane for the world premiere of the exhibition, Des Fissures et des
Mots. This exhibition, part of the Paris 2024 Olympic and Paralympic Games, highlights unique works of art that celebrate Paralympic
athletes, true heroes and heroines of the 21st century.
It's a celebration of their courage, determination and passion, captured through the magical fusion of image and word. The
photographs on display feature the bodies of Paralympic athletes, beautifully painted in gold, symbolizing their strength, resilience and
determination. This artistic touch adds extra depth and beauty to these captivating images.
The exhibition took place in the Gallery Main 2016 (now known as Cezanne KC), at Crossroads. The exhibition was a success.

After the exhibition, we were glad to donate 12 of the pictures to KC Current Stadium. The pictures are presented here.
And in November, some of the AFKC board members went to the stadium to meet the team who welcomed and displayed our pictures.
